On-site nitrogen and gas systems refer to equipment that produces nitrogen and other gases directly on the premises, eliminating the need for purchasing and transporting these gases from external suppliers. These systems are particularly beneficial for industries requiring a consistent supply of high-purity nitrogen and other gasses for various applications, such as metal fabrication, welding, and heat treatment.
One of the primary benefits of on-site nitrogen and gas systems for the metal industry is enhanced safety. Nitrogen is an inert gas, meaning it does not react readily with other substances. This characteristic makes it ideal for creating inert atmospheres during processes like welding and heat treatment, where the presence of oxygen could lead to oxidation or combustion. By using on-site systems, companies can significantly reduce the risk of accidents and create safer working environments.
Cost savings are another significant advantage that on-site nitrogen and gas systems bring to the table. By producing nitrogen and gases on-site, businesses reduce reliance on external gas suppliers, which can include delivery charges and fluctuating market prices. Over time, the reduction in logistical costs, coupled with the ability to tailor gas production to specific needs, can lead to substantial savings.
In the metal industry, consistent quality is paramount. On-site nitrogen and gas systems offer a reliable and continuous supply of gases. This reliability ensures that metalworking processes can proceed without interruption, which is essential for meeting production deadlines and maintaining quality standards. By having direct control over gas production, companies can adapt quickly to fluctuations in demand without a hitch.

Quality control is crucial when working with metal materials, and the atmosphere in which they are processed plays a significant role. On-site nitrogen systems can help control the composition of the atmosphere during processes like heat treatment and welding. By creating optimized conditions, companies can enhance product quality, reduce defects, and minimize the risk of material failure.
In today’s eco-conscious world, sustainability practices are more important than ever. On-site nitrogen and gas systems can help reduce the carbon footprint associated with transporting gases. Furthermore, these systems can contribute to more efficient production processes, thereby lowering waste and energy consumption. Implementing these systems aligns with corporate social responsibility goals, promoting a sustainable future in the metal industry.
